  • Description: C4-dicarboxylate binding protein, co-sensor for DctS

Gene name dctB
Synonyms ydbE
Essential no
Product C4-dicarboxylate binding protein
Function sensing of C4-dicarboxylates
Gene expression levels in SubtiExpress: dctB
Metabolic function and regulation of this protein in SubtiPathways:
Central C-metabolism
MW, pI 39 kDa, 4.889
Gene length, protein length 1050 bp, 350 aa
Immediate neighbours ydbD, dctS

The protein

Basic information/ Evolution

  • Catalyzed reaction/ biological activity:
    • not involved in C4-dicarboxylate transport PubMed
    • acts as co-sensor for DctS PubMed
  • Protein family: bacterial solute-binding protein 7 family (according to Swiss-Prot)
